About Ning Bian

Ning Bian is a scholar working on Automotive Engineering, Control and Systems Engineering, Cardiology and Cardiovascular Medicine, Molecular Biology and Computer Vision and Pattern Recognition, having authored 40 papers that have together received 453 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Autonomous Vehicle Technology and Safety (15 papers), Traffic control and management (11 papers), Vehicle Dynamics and Control Systems (7 papers), Vehicle emissions and performance (3 papers), Traffic Prediction and Management Techniques (3 papers), Emotion and Mood Recognition (2 papers), Time Series Analysis and Forecasting (2 papers) and Real-time simulation and control systems (2 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Automotive Engineering (201 citations), Control and Systems Engineering (141 citations), Geriatrics and Gerontology (15 citations), Safety, Risk, Reliability and Quality (33 citations) and Experimental and Cognitive Psychology (43 citations). Ning Bian has collaborated with scholars based in China, Canada and Germany. Frequent co-authors include Hong Chen, Bingzhao Gao, Weiwen Deng, Rui He, Jian Zhao, Bing Zhu, Hongqing Chu, Lulu Guo, Jianguang Zhou and Yulei Wang. Their work appears in journals such as SAE technical papers on CD-ROM/SAE technical paper series, Frontiers in Cardiovascular Medicine, IET Intelligent Transport Systems, Transportation Research Part C Emerging Technologies and Information Fusion.
